Job Advert
As a Civil Enforcement Officer, you will ensure effective enforcement of parking regulations within on-street areas of the Borough and Car Parks.
You will be the public face of the Council, promoting good relations with the community and representing the organisation professionally at all times. School enforcement is a key part of the service, and patrols take place morning and afternoon daily.
There are two shifts consisting of 06:45 to 15:09 and 10:45 to 19:09. One week you will do the early shift, and the following week the later shift. You will work 5 days out of 7, including some weekends and Bank Holidays. One hour for lunch is provided. A full uniform, including footwear, and full PPE for safety will be supplied. Once full training is complete with a buddy, you will then be assigned an area to patrol that will change each day.
